    Cliffside challenges at Via Ferrata
    At Via Ferrata, families can navigate cliffside paths, cross high wire bridges, and even zip line over quarry lakes. Parents who prefer to stay on solid ground can relax at the Cornish Barista, enjoying a coffee while watching their little adventurers explore. Whether participating or spectating, Via Ferrata provides a fun-filled day for the entire family.

    Splashing fun at Mega Slip and Slide
    This outdoor attraction features a colossal 110-meter slide set on a beautiful hillside, offering stunning views as you race down. With multiple lanes, it’s perfect for family races and friendly competition. The slide provides wet and wild entertainment for all ages, the perfect activity to help you cool down on a warm summer's day.

    Action-packed Kernow Adventure Park
    With their range of outdoor activities, Kernow Adventure Park is perfect for families looking to ensure everyone has a great time. Test your skills on the inflatable water assault course, try your hand at wakeboarding, or enjoy a peaceful paddleboarding session. With its beautiful setting and diverse activities, Kernow Adventure Park caters to all ages and interests.

    Fun for all at Stithians Lake
    For inland fun, try Stithians lake where water enthusiasts can dive into sailing, windsurfing, or paddleboarding. While those who prefer to stay dry can explore the picturesque walking trails and enjoy relaxing picnic areas. With such a wide array of options, Stithians Lake ensures a fantastic day out for everyone.

    Heart-pounding excitement at Adrenaline Quarry
    Adrenaline Quarry is full of activities designed to get your heart racing. Start with their aqua park, featuring oversized trampolines, slides, and challenging obstacles that will test your agility and balance. Experience the rush of flying over the aqua park on their double zip wires or take in breathtaking views from their giant cliff top swing. If that’s not enough, you can also enjoy go-karting and try your hand at axe throwing.

    Coastal adventures with Bare Feet Coasteer
    Explore Cornwall’s coastline from a whole new perspective with Bare Feet Coasteer. Blending swimming with climbing and cliff jumping, coasteering with Bare Feet Coasteer allows you to explore areas of the Cornish coastline you would otherwise not normally get to see. Sessions are led by highly experienced guides who will teach you everything you need to know – no experience necessary!

    Ride the waves with Harlyn Surf School
    Located on the North Coast where the waves are best for surfing, Harlyn Surf School is perfect for adrenaline junkies looking to catch some serious waves. With expert instructors and lessons tailored to all skill levels, you can master the art of surfing in no time. Beyond surfing, Harlyn Surf School also offers paddleboarding and coasteering adventures, providing a range of coastal activities.

    Windswept adventures at Windsport
    Thrill-seekers holidaying along the south coast this summer shouldn’t miss the opportunity to try exhilarating windsurfing with Windsport, located in Mylor. With experienced tutors leading the sessions, Windsport provides the perfect opportunity for those who want to try windsurfing but haven’t before. In addition to windsurfing, Windsport offers a variety of other exciting water-sports activities, including kayaking, stand-up paddleboarding, and sailing courses.

    Peaceful paddling with Encounter Cornwall
    Explore the tranquil Fowey River Estuary with Encounter Cornwall with their guided canoe trips or hire a kayak and explore the Estuary at your own pace. Paddling through this National Landscape (formerly Area of Outstanding Beauty) is sure to soothe and refresh your mind.

    Serene sea-capades with Kennack Diving
    Diving may seem like an activity best reserved for adrenaline junkies, but Kennack Diving offers a serene and captivating experience perfect for those who like to take it slow. With calm seas and a leisurely pace, diving here allows you to explore the underwater world at your own comfort level.
